Fox had a Republican debate in August 2011 that got a viewership of ~5 million.  But that wasn't the first debate of the cycle.  This one will be the first, and the candidates are more interesting (I'm sorry, but Pawlenty and Huntsman aren't as exciting as Christie and Trump), so I assume it'll do better.

Though it depends on whether that New Hampshire forum three days earlier gets significant coverage, and is structured like a debate.  If so, I guess it might impact the Fox viewership.

The first debate in 2011 got around 3M, by the fall they were bringing in around 6M.  It could be more but August is not great month for TV.

Not sure the CSPAN NH Union Leader thing is going to be much of a bid draw. Only political junkies will know about it. In fact if there are any sparks it probably will only help build buzz for FOX.
